JDevlieghere wrote:
This is inverted. Confusingly, `getAsInteger` returns true on error:
> If the string is invalid or if only a subset of the string is valid, this returns true to signify the error. The
string is considered erroneous if empty or if it overflows T.
Also, if part of the if-else needs braces, the other one does too even if it's a single line.
```suggestion
if (!entry.ref().getAsInteger(0, id)) {
idxs.push_back(id);
} else {
result.AppendErrorWithFormatv("Index not an integer: {0}",
entry.ref());
result.SetStatus(eReturnStatusFailed);
return;
}
```
